66问答网
所有问题
当前搜索:
判断是否为质数的程序
用C语言编写一个
程序
:定义一个
判断素数
(
质数
)的函数(函数名自拟),在主...
答:
include<stdio.h>int issushu(int x){int i;if(x==1||x=0){return -1;}for(i=2;i<=x/2;i++){if(x%i==0){return 0;}}return 1;}int main(){int num,temp;scanf("%d",&num);temp=issushu(num);if(temp){if(temp==1){printf("%d
是素数
\n",num);}else{printf("%d...
如何用c语言编写出
判断
一个数
是否为质数的程序
?
答:
新建一个Win32 Console Application,创建一个Hello World!
程序
,把如下代码粘进去运行。include "stdafx.h"include <stdio.h> void main(){ int a,k=0;printf("请输入大于1的正整数:");scanf("%d",&a);for(int i=2;i
从键盘输入一个整数,
判断
该数
是否是
一个
质数的
C
程序
答:
根据质数(也叫素数)的定义,即:一个数除了可以被 1 和它自己整除之外,不能够被其他的所有数整除的数字就是质数。根据这个定义,可以编写如下 C 语言
源程序
代码:include <stdio.h> void main( ){ int n, i, flag = 0 ; /* i:循环变量;flag:标记一个数
是否为质数
,并将初值设为 0 ...
求输入一个数字
判断
它
是质数
,如果不
为质数
,则输出它的因子c语言
程序
答:
scanf("%d",&n);int i;int flag=1;if(n==1){ printf("no\n");printf("yinzi: %d",n);} else if(n>0){ int j;i=0;for(j=2;j<n;j++){ if(n%j == 0){ flag =0; //不
是质数
a[i] = j;i++;} } if(!flag){ printf("no\n");printf("yinzi: ");for(...
用VB设计一个电脑
程序
,检验一个数
是否为质数
。
答:
窗体上放置 command1
程序
如下 已测试通过 希望对你有所帮助 Private Sub Command1_Click()Dim i As Integer, m As Integer m = InputBox("请输入要
判断的
数")For i = 2 To m - 1 If m Mod i = 0 Then Exit For Next i If i >= m Then Print m & "
是质数
"Else Print m ...
用java写个
程序
判断
用户输入的数
是否是质数
?
答:
使用java编写
判断
自然数
是否为素数的
方式是,使用scanner来接受用户输入的数值,使用素数的算法,实例如下:Scanner sr = new Scanner(System.in); System.out.print("请输入a的值:"); int a = sr.nextInt(); boolean is = true; if (a < 1) { System.out.println(a +...
编写一个
程序
,从键盘输入两个整数,
判断
这两个数
是否是质数
答:
include<stdio.h>int main(){ int a,b,r,a1,b1; scanf("%d%d",&a,&b); a1=a; b1=b; for(; r=a%b;) { a=b; b=r; } printf("%d与%d%s互质\n",a1,b1,b==1?"":"不"); return 0;}
编程输入一个正整数,
判断
它
是否是质数
,是的话输出yes,不是输出no。_百...
答:
include "stdio.h"include "math.h"int main(){ int d;int i,j;bool m=true;printf("输入一个正整数:");scanf("%d",&d);i=2;while(i<=sqrt(d)){ if(d%i==0){ m=false;break;} i=i+1;} if(m)printf("Yes");else printf("No");} ...
怎样用C++
程序判断
一个数
是否为素数
答:
include<iostream> include"math.h"using namespace std;bool isPrimeNumber(int number){//
判断是否为素数
float sqrtOfNum=sqrt(number);for(int j=2;j<=sqrtOfNum;j++)//从2到number的算术平方根迭代 if(number/j*j==number)//判断j是否为number的因数 return false;return true;} void ...
c语言如何
判断素数
?
答:
判断
一个整数m
是否是素数
,只需把 m 被 2 ~ m-1 之间的每一个整数去除,如果都不能被整除,那么 m 就是一个素数。首先要
知道素数
是不等于1,它的因子只有1和它本身。判断一个数
是否为素数
,可以用大于1小于给定数的所有数去除给定数,如果有任何一个能够除尽,就表示是合数,反之是素数。
<涓婁竴椤
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
c语言判断素数的函数程序
质数怎么用程序表达
计算数m与数n的最大公约数代码
帆软展示质数